用户痛点
某制造企业客户在部署影刀RPA自动化工作流时,发现视频批量下载节点频繁出现傅里叶变换异常报错。具体表现为每小时触发3次节点中断,导致200+SKU的库存视频无法同步更新,影响电商运营节奏。经技术团队排查,异常由节点内存溢出与数据同步时序冲突双重引发。
解决方案
企编云采用四维排查模型(DTM)处理此类自动化流程异常:
- 节点自检工具集(含内存监测模块)
- 日志分析三阶法(错误码-参数链-时序轴)
- 压力测试沙箱环境
- 动态容错算法配置
实操步骤
1. 节点自检诊断
使用企编云工作流控制台→流程管理→异常节点自检(需激活调试权限) ``python 异常类型检测逻辑: if node_log['error_code'] == 0x7F: trigger_fourier_check() elif node_log['resource_usage']['ram'] > 85%: trigger_memory_reclaim() else: trigger同步冲突检测() `` 执行后输出:傅里叶节点出现周期性内存波动(峰值达128GB),同步队列积压超阈值。
2. 日志多维度分析
通过影刀RPA控制台导出近72小时工作日志: ``log 2023-10-05 14:23:17 [傅里叶节点] 计算完成率98.7%,同步延迟>500ms(第17次迭代) 2023-10-05 15:00:42 [资源监控] CPU占用率92%,物理内存剩余1.2GB(触发预警) `` 建立三维坐标系(时间轴/内存占用/错误码),发现异常呈现周期性规律。
3. 沙箱环境复现
在影刀RPA沙箱中配置:
- 数据吞吐量:模拟企业级200TPS
- 内存限制:动态分配(初始8GB,每15分钟自动扩容)
- 同步间隔:从500ms调整为120ms
执行后成功复现问题:傅里叶计算模块在连续处理4个周期后内存占用突破阈值。
真实案例:某服饰电商自动化升级
某华东服装企业使用企编云工作流+影刀RPA,日均处理3000+商品视频。当同步时长超过阈值后:
- 通过节点自检发现傅里叶模块内存泄漏
- 日志分析确认与阿里云OSS接口延迟相关
- 沙箱测试确定同步间隔需优化
实施后效果:
- 自动化效率提升210%(从4小时/批次→15分钟/批次)
- 异常报错率下降92%(从日均23次→1.5次)
- 内存占用降低至68%(安全阈值85%)
效果验证
采用自动化验证平台测试: | 测试项 | 原配置 | 优化后 | 提升率 | |-----------------|--------|--------|--------| | 节点中断频率 | 3.2次/h| 0.3次/h| 91.3% | | 平均处理时长 | 240min | 15min | 93.75% | | 内存峰值使用 | 137GB | 101GB | 26.3% | | 同步数据准确率 | 97.2% | 99.8% | 2.7% |
验证通过企编云工作流平台的监控大屏,可实时查看节点健康度评分(当前98.6/100)。